Books About Kosher Cooking



1. "The Ultimate Kosher Cookbook for Beginners"

   - Content: Step-by-step kosher recipes with detailed introductions to kosher cooking, including essential ingredients, substitutions, and tips.

   - Target Audience: Beginners interested in learning kosher cooking from scratch.


2. "30-Minute Kosher Meals: Quick Recipes for Busy Families"

   - Content: Quick and easy kosher recipes that can be made in 30 minutes or less, including meal-planning tips for busy family schedules.

   - Target Audience: Families looking for fast and healthy kosher meal solutions.


3. "Gourmet Chocolate Creations: A Step-by-Step Guide"

   - Content: Techniques and recipes for making gourmet chocolates at home, from truffles and bonbons to filled chocolates and chocolate bark.

   - Target Audience: Chocolate lovers and home cooks eager to explore chocolate-making.


4. "The Kosher Weight Loss Meal Prep Cookbook"

   - Content: Kosher recipes for weight-conscious meal prep, including calorie counts, nutritional info, and storage tips.

   - Target Audience: People interested in a kosher diet for weight loss and healthy eating.


5. "Gallbladder-Friendly Kosher Recipes"

   - Content: Special recipes that are easy to digest, low-fat, and gallbladder-friendly, with tips on managing gallbladder health through diet.

   - Target Audience: People with gallbladder concerns looking for specialized kosher recipes.


6. "The Creative Kosher Breakfast Book: Energizing Recipes to Start Your Day"

   - Content: Unique and nourishing kosher breakfast recipes, including smoothies, bowls, toasts, and baked goods.

   - Target Audience: People looking to diversify their breakfast options while sticking to kosher guidelines.


7. "Cooking with Kids: Kosher Mug Meals for Young Chefs"

   - Content: Simple and fun kosher recipes kids can make in a cup or mug, focusing on breakfasts, snacks, and desserts.

   - Target Audience: Parents and kids who want to cook together, with an emphasis on simplicity and fun.


8. "Kosher Holiday Delights: Recipes for Every Jewish Celebration"

   - Content: A collection of traditional and modern kosher recipes for Jewish holidays, with explanations of each holiday's food customs.

   - Target Audience: Home cooks interested in holiday cooking and Jewish cultural traditions.


9. "The Essential Kosher Baking Book: From Challah to Cheesecake"

   - Content: Detailed recipes for kosher breads, pastries, cakes, and cookies, with a focus on popular Jewish baked goods.

   - Target Audience: Baking enthusiasts and those interested in Jewish desserts and breads.


10. "Healthy Kosher Soups and Stews"

   - Content: Nutritious kosher soups and stews with a focus on seasonal ingredients, health benefits, and comforting flavors.

   - Target Audience: Soup lovers looking for healthy kosher options, especially during colder months.


11. "Kosher in a Cup: Easy Microwave Recipes for Kids and Teens"

   - Content: Simple kosher recipes that kids and teens can make in a mug or bowl using a microwave, ideal for quick snacks and meals.

   - Target Audience: Kids and teens who are interested in learning basic cooking skills independently.


12. "The Jewish Grandma’s Guide to Kosher Cooking: Recipes for the Heart and Soul"

   - Content: A nostalgic collection of comforting Jewish recipes inspired by traditional home-cooked meals, with heartwarming stories.

   - Target Audience: Readers looking to connect with Jewish culinary heritage and comforting, homey flavors.
